MEXICAN MEAT LOAF



Mexican Meat Loaf image

"I love to experiment with all kinds of recipes," relates Debra Jane Webb of Muskogee, Oklahoma. A dash of chili powder gives her meat loaf fun Mexican flavor that's complemented by zesty picante sauce poured over the top.

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h10m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 9

3/4 cup milk
2 eggs, lightly beaten
1/2 cup dry bread crumbs
1/4 cup finely chopped onion
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1/2 teaspoon chili powder
1-1/2 pounds lean ground beef
1 jar (16 ounces) picante sauce

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the first seven ingredients. Add beef and mix well. Pat into a greased 8x4-in. loaf pan. ,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 1 hour or a thermometer reaches 160°. Top with warm picante sauce.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 280 calories, Fat 12g fat (5g saturated fat), Cholesterol 144mg cholesterol, Sodium 689mg sodium, Carbohydrate 14g carbohydrate (5g sugars, Fiber 0 fiber), Protein 26g protein.

MEXICAN CHORIZO MEATLOAF



Mexican Chorizo Meatloaf image

Provided by Marcela Valladolid

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h15m

Yield about 6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 26

2 tablespoons olive oil
1/2 cup finely chopped onion
1 medium carrot, finely chopped
1 rib celery, finely chopped
1 clove garlic, minced
1 pound ground beef
6 ounces soft Mexican chorizo, removed from casing and crumbled
Two 4-ounce cans diced roasted green chiles
3/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
2 large eggs, well beaten
1/4 cup ketchup
1/4 cup sour cream or Mexican sour cream
1/2 cup dried breadcrumbs
2 tablespoons chopped fresh cilantro, for garnish, optional
2 tablespoons olive oil
2 cloves garlic, minced
1/4 medium white onion, minced
1 cup tomato puree
1/4 cup brown sugar
1 tablespoon yellow mustard
One 4-ounce can diced roasted green chiles
1 canned chipotle chile in adobo sauce, minced
Kosher salt

Steps:

  • For the meatloaf: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  • In a heavy skillet, add the oil and heat over medium-high heat. Add the onion, carrot, celery and garlic and cook, stirring often, until the vegetables are soft, about 8 minutes. Set aside until cool enough to handle.
  • In a large bowl, combine the sauteed vegetables, ground beef, chorizo and green chiles.
  • In a medium bowl, combine the salt, cumin, black pepper, cayenne and eggs. Add the ketchup and sour cream. Mix well with a fork, then pour it on top of the meat mixture. Sprinkle with the breadcrumbs and mix thoroughly with clean hands.
  • Put the mixture into a loaf pan. Bake until an instant-read thermometer inserted into the center of the meatloaf registers 160 degrees F, 40 to 45 minutes. Remove from the oven and carefully pour off any accumulated pan juices.
  • For the salsa-glaze: Heat the oil in a heavy skillet over medium heat. Add the garlic and onion and saute until softened, 3 to 4 minutes. Stir in the tomato puree, sugar, mustard, green chiles and chipotle chile. Bring the mixture to a simmer over medium-low heat. Cook until slightly thickened, 5 to 6 minutes. Season with salt to taste.
  • Slice the meatloaf and arrange on a platter. Spoon the salsa-glaze over the meatloaf, garnish with fresh cilantro if desired and serve.

MEXICAN MEATLOAF



Mexican Meatloaf image

Provided by Marcela Valladolid

Categories     main-dish

Time 1h25m

Yield 6 to 8 servings

Number Of Ingredients 24

2 tablespoons olive oil
1/2 cup finely chopped onion
1 medium carrot, finely chopped
1 rib finely chopped celery
1 garlic clove, minced
1 pound ground beef
6 ounces soft Mexican chorizo, removed from casing and crumbled
1 poblano chile, roasted, peeled, and diced
3/4 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per
1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per
1/2 teaspoon ground cumin
2 eggs, well beaten
1/4 cup ketchup
1/4 cup sour cream or Mexican sour cream
1/2 cup dried bread crumbs
2 medium tomatoes, cored
1/4 medium white onion
2 garlic cloves, unpeeled
1 to 3 serrano chiles
1/4 cup brown sugar
1 canned chipotle chile in adobo sauce, minced
1 tablespoon yellow mustard
Kosher salt

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F.
  • In a heavy skillet, add the oil and heat over medium-high heat. Add the onion, carrot, celery, and garlic. Cook, stirring often until vegetables are soft, about 8 minutes. Set aside until cool enough to handle.
  • In a large bowl combine the sauteed vegetables, ground beef, chorizo, and diced poblano chile.
  • In a medium bowl, combine the salt, pepper, cayenne, cumin, and eggs. Add the ketchup and sour cream. Mix well with a fork and pour it on top of the mixed meats. Sprinkle with bread crumbs and mix thoroughly with clean hands.
  • Put the mixture into a 9 by 13-inch loaf-pan. Bake until an instant-read thermometer inserted into the center of the meatloaf registers 160 degrees F, about 40 to 45 minutes. Remove from the oven and carefully pour off any accumulated pan juices.
  • Meanwhile, heat a heavy skillet over high heat. Add the whole tomatoes, onion, garlic cloves, and serrano chiles. Cook, turning frequently, until lightly charred on all sides. Peel the garlic cloves. Add all the charred ingredients to a blender. Pulse until chunky, then pour into a small skillet. Stir in the sugar, chipotle chile and mustard. Bring the mixture to a boil over medium heat. Cook until slightly thickened, about 4 to 5 minutes. Season with salt, to taste.
  • Slice the meatloaf and arrange on a platter. Spoon the salsa-glaze over the meatloaf and serve.

SIMPLE MEXICAN MEATLOAF



Simple Mexican Meatloaf image

Another tasty recipe from Super Food Ideas. A nice change from regular meatloaf, and using different heat levels of salsa this can be as mild or as spicy as you wish.

Provided by Sarah

Categories     Pork

Time 1h20m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 10

2 slices bread
1/4 cup milk
400 g pork mince
400 g beef mince
1 small onion, finely chopped
1 tablespoon ground cumin
2 eggs, lightly beaten
1/2 cup pimento-stuffed green olives, chopped
1/2 cup flat leaf parsley, chopped
1 cup salsa (your choice, mild, medium or hot)

Steps:

  • Pre-heat oven to 180°C.
  • Spray a meat loaf tin with oil spray to grease.
  • Roughly tear bread up and place in a large bowl and add the milk. Leave for a couple of minutes.
  • Add beef and pork mince, onion, cumin, eggs, olives, parsley and 1/2 cup salsa.
  • Mix with your hands until well combined.
  • Place mixture into meat loaf tin and pan down. Spoon the rest of the salsa over the top.
  • Bake in oven for 1 hour or until firm in the centre.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 629.9, Fat 45.1, SaturatedFat 16.8, Cholesterol 250.9, Sodium 646.3, Carbohydrate 14.2, Fiber 2, Sugar 3.6, Protein 40.3

MEXICAN TACO MEATLOAF



Mexican Taco Meatloaf image

My Mexican grandmother would use leftover corn tortilla chips in our meatloaf and everyone loved it! They all wanted seconds along with the recipe. A delicious Mexican-American comfort food.

Provided by Camille

Categories     World Cuisine Recipes     Latin American     Mexican

Time 1h

Yield 8

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 ½ pounds lean ground beef
1 cup crushed tortilla chips
¾ cup shredded pepper Jack cheese
1 small onion, chopped
1 (1 ounce) packet taco seasoning mix
2 eggs, beaten
½ cup milk
¼ cup mild red taco sauce, or more to taste

Steps:

  •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C).
  • Thoroughly combine beef, tortilla chips, pepper Jack cheese, onion, and taco seasoning in a bowl.
  • Whisk eggs, milk, and taco sauce together in a separate bowl. Add to meat mixture and stir until well combined.
  • Press mixture into a 9x5-inch loaf pan and top with a strip of taco sauce down the center.
  • Bake in the preheated oven until cooked through and browned on top, 45 to 60 minutes.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 272.2 calories, Carbohydrate 7.1 g, Cholesterol 120.2 mg, Fat 16.6 g, Fiber 0.3 g, Protein 21.6 g, SaturatedFat 6.9 g, Sodium 468.4 mg, Sugar 1.8 g

MEXICAN MEATLOAF



Mexican Meatloaf image

"Being a working mother with a small budget and little time, I make a lot of dishes using ground beef," explains Alice McCauley of Beaumont, Texas. "When our son complained about having meat loaf again, I came up with this taco-seasoned version. The whole family loves it served with sour cream and extra salsa."

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Dinner

Time 1h15m

Yield 6-8 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 7

4 cups cooked shredded hash brown potatoes
1/4 cup salsa
1 large egg, lightly beaten
2 tablespoons vegetable soup mix
2 tablespoons taco seasoning
2 cups shredded cheddar cheese, divided
2 pounds ground beef

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, combine the hash browns, salsa, egg, soup mix, taco seasoning and 1 cup cheese. Crumble beef over mixture and mix well. Shape into a 12-in. loaf. Place in a 13x9-in. baking dish., Bake, uncovered, at 350° for 1 hour or until a thermometer reads 160°. Sprinkle with remaining cheese; bake 5 minutes longer or until cheese is melted. Let stand for 10 minutes before slicing.
